Abstract
The ribosome scanning model predicts that eukaryotic ribosomal 40S sub units enter all messenger RNAs at their 5' ends. Here, it is reported that eukaryotic ribosomes can initiate translation on circular RNAs, b ut only if the RNAs contain internal ribosome entry site elements, Lon g-repeating polypeptide chains were synthesized from RNA circles with continuous open reading frames. These results indicate that ribosomes can translate such RNA circles for multiple consecutive rounds and tha t the free 5' end of a messenger RNA is not necessarily the entry poin t for 40S subunits.
